Description of BMY 45778

BMY 45778 is a partial agonist of prostacyclin receptor [1].

Prostacyclin receptor (IP1) is a G-protein coupled receptor for prostacyclin. Prostacyclin inhibits platelet aggregation and elicits a potent vasodilation through binding to this receptor.

BMY 45778 is a partial agonist of prostacyclin receptor. BMY 45778 inhibited platelet aggregation with IC50 values of 35 nM, 136 nM and 1.3 μM in human, rabbit and rat, respectively. In human platelet membrane, BMY 45778 activated adenylyl cyclase with ED50 value of 6-10 nM and stimulated GTPase. Also, BMY 45778 completely inhibited the binding of Iloprost to platelet membranes with IC50 value of 7 nM. BMY 45778 inhibited iloprost-stimulated GTPase, which suggested that BMY 45778 is a partial agonist of prostacyclin receptor. In whole platelets, BMY 45778 increased cAMP levels and activated cAMP-dependent protein kinase [1]. BMY 45778 (1-10 μM) inhibited rat neutrophil aggregation induced by N-formyl-methionyl-leucylphenylalanine with IC50 value of 20 nM and inhibited the spontaneous activity of rat colon by 10-20%. Also, BMY 45778(10 μM) inhibited the inhibitory effect of cicaprost on rat colon [2].

Chemical Properties of BMY 45778

Cas No. 152575-66-1 SDF
Chemical Name 2-(3-(4,5-diphenyl-[2,4'-bioxazol]-5'-yl)phenoxy)acetic acid
Canonical SMILES OC(COC1=CC(C2=C(C3=NC(C4=CC=CC=C4)=C(C5=CC=CC=C5)O3)N=CO2)=CC=C1)=O
Formula C26H18N2O5 M.Wt 438.44
الذوبان <21.92mg/ml in DMSO Storage Store at -20°C
